Performance Evaluation of C-V2X Mode 4 Communications

2021 IEEE Wireless Communications and Networking Conference (WCNC), 2021
Cellular vehicular-to-everything (C-V2X), as a key technology of Internet of Vehicles (IoVs), is expected to improve road traffic safety and achieve intelligent transportation. C-V2X mainly supports two communication modes, Mode 3 and Mode 4. Mode 3 supports centralized control and management of network resources whereas Mode 4 allows vehicles to ...

MEC support for C-V2X System Architecture

2019 IEEE 19th International Conference on Communication Technology (ICCT), 2019
This paper proposed an original four-layer architecture of MEC support for C-V2X system, summarizing the participants in C-V2X scenarios and the logical relationship between the participants. Three novel APIs are designed to meet the requirement of C-V2X end-to-end service under the MEC support for C-V2X system architecture.
